Achari Paneer

Achari Paneer is popular North Indian curry that's full of complex flavors. To make this earthy and rustic restaurant style curry, soft cottage cheese called paneer is cooked in Indian pickling spice mix called achari masala.

Preparation

  • Blend the raw onion with little water along with ginger and garlic to make a smooth paste. Also blend tomatoes with little water to make smooth tomato puree. Soak paneer in warm water for about 10 minutes as you prepare the gravy. Then pat it dry with paper towel and cut it into cubes.

Cooking and Serving

  • Heat oil in a large non-stick pot over medium heat. Add cumin seeds, bay leaf and cinnamon stick. Once the cumin seeds start to splutter, add the onion paste. Sprinkle some salt and sauté for 3-4 minutes. Stir every minute. The mixture should turn golden brown. ( do not skip this step.)
  • Now add tomato puree and continue to for 3-4 minutes. Stir every minute. Now add the achari spice mix, turmeric powder, red chili powder and sauté for 2 minutes.
  • Once the curry gravy gets bubbling hot, add the cubed paneer and mix well. Adjust the seasoning and salt. Partially cover the pan to avoid splatter and let the curry simmer for 2 minutes. Turn off the heat.
  • Transfer to serving plater. Rub some kasuri methi between your palms and sprinkle on the top. Serve hot and enjoy !

How to make Achari Masala at home?

To make Indian pickling spice mix called achari masala at home – Dry Roast on low heat following spices :  4 Tablespoon Mustard Seeds + 1 teaspoon Fenugreek Seeds + 6 Tablespoon Cumin Seeds + 6 Tablespoon Fennel Seeds + 2 Tablespoon Coriander Seeds + 2 teaspoon Onion Seeds + 1 teaspoon Hing  . Let it cool down completely and then using a dry grinder, make a coarse powder. You can store the spice mix for 3 months in air tight container.

How To Make Instant Pot Achari Paneer?

  1. Press the Sauté button function and add oil in the inner pot. Add cumin seeds, bay leaf, and cinnamon stick and let it sizzle for 30 seconds. Add the onions paste and tomato puree and all the spices. Sprinkle some salt and cook for 5 minutes stirring well.
  2. Add ¼ cup water. Deglaze the pot by scrapping to the bottom. Cover the lid, seal the vent and pressure cook for 5 minutes followed by a manual release of pressure.  
  3. Open the lid. Press Sauté button again. Add paneer pieces to the gravy. Mix and simmer for 1-2 minutes. Lastly, add kasoori methi (crushed between your palms). Mix well. Press and cancel the Sauté button. Adjust the salt. Serve it topped with optional garnishes. Enjoy !
